Planning appeal decision
Land adjacent to, Purdoms Crook, Sandysike, Longtown, Carlisle, Cumbria, CA6 5ST
siting of a shipping container and storage unit, joined together to form a takeaway hot and cold food facility. This would be for takeaway only, no seating

Main issues, as the Inspector framed them
- the effect of the development on the character and appearance of the area
- the principle of the development with regard to its countryside location and local plan policy
What decided it
The development conflicts with the development plan due to harmful effects on character and appearance and lack of demonstrated need for a countryside location, and this conflict is not outweighed by other considerations.
Plan policies cited: Policy EC11, Policy SP6, Policy SP2
